Output f607db0485b6a6f49509f090d5ec8a802082ed668a956dd6fb538906efb46c26:57

value
106270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 840cbd2508d40077f35deef5267c9beb98d67ad1 OP_EQUAL
address
3DjENyZHTFtDFip7eMbaJWzutAGcCrnpVv
transaction
f607db0485b6a6f49509f090d5ec8a802082ed668a956dd6fb538906efb46c26
confirmations
154730
spent
true